Jason Joshua, known as La Voz De Oro (The Golden Voice), is a rising star in the music industry. Born in Miami, Florida, to Puerto Rican parents with roots in the North and South sides of Chicago, Jason's diverse background has influenced his soulful and unique musical style. A multi-talented musician, Jason composes and produces his music and plays a variety of instruments.
In his latest bilingual album, La Voz De Oro, Jason takes fans on a journey through a range of themes, including love, happiness, heartache, sadness and betrayal. His devotion to and loyal inspiration from iconic record labels such as Fania, Motown, Curtom, and Stax, among others, are evident in the album's unique soundscapes of Latin Soul, Pop, Funk, Salsa and Cinematic Psychedelia. The album's hit single, "La Vida Es Fría," and Jason's all-Spanish debut, a Son Montuno-drenched Boogaloo track named "Forget It," are highlights that showcase his musical genius.
With his 14Karat Masterpiece, Jason Joshua is a force to be reckoned with. His dedication to his music and his soulful voice inspire his fans and have captivated listeners worldwide.
